Ingredients

For this Fresh Strawberry Pie,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 2 cups fresh strawberries, halved – Look for strawberries that are bright red and plump. If fresh strawberries aren’t available, try frozen, thawing them beforehand for a juicy pie.

  • 1 cup crushed pretzels – This will create a salty, crunchy crust! If you don’t have pretzels, graham crackers or even crushed nuts can work in a pinch.

  • 1/2 cup chopped pecans – Pecans add a lovely nuttiness. Feel free to substitute with walnuts or almonds if preferred.

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ted – This will help bind the crust ingredients together. If you’re looking for a dairy-free option, coconut oil can be a great substitute.

  • 1/4 cup sugar – This is for sweetening the crust. If you’re watching sugar intake, try using a sugar substitute like stevia.

  • 1/2 cup cream cheese, softened – Cream cheese adds creaminess to the filling. For a lighter alternative, use Greek yogurt or cottage cheese!

  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ar – This sweetens the cream cheese. If you want a healthier option, make your own powdered sugar with a blender and a sugar substitute.

  • 1 cup whipped cream – Freshly whipped cream is a must for that light, airy feel! You can use store-bought, but homemade tastes best.

  • 1/4 cup fresh strawberry puree – This adds a beautiful color and enhances the strawberry flavor. You can puree extra strawberries if needed.

  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ice – A touch of lemon juice balances the sweetness wonderfully! You could also use lime juice for a zesty twist.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Now, let’s get to the fun part—making the pie! Follow these steps to create your masterpiece.

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ures your crust gets that perfect golden brown finish.

Step 2: Prepare the Crust
In a medium bowl, combine the crushed pretzels, chopped pecans, melted butter, and sugar. Mix until everything is well coated; the mixture should stick together when pressed. Chef Tip: Use a fork to really break down any large bits of pretzel for a smoother crust!

Step 3: Form the Crust
Press the pretzel mixture into the bottom and up the sides of a 9-inch pie pan. Make sure it’s evenly distributed! Bake for 10-12 minutes until the crust is lightly golden. This step adds that lovely crunch you won’t be able to resist!

Step 4: Cool the Crust
Let the crust cool completely before adding the filling. Patience is key here! While it cools, you can whip up the creamy filling.

Step 5: Make the Filling
In a large mixing bowl, combine softened cream cheese and powdered sugar until smooth and creamy. Gradually fold in the whipped cream and fresh strawberry puree. The mixture should be light and fluffy—oh, that gorgeous color!

Step 6: Assemble the Pie
Once the crust has cooled, spread the cream cheese filling evenly over the crust. Little Chef Hack: Use an offset spatula for a smooth finish!

Step 7: Top with Strawberries
Arrange the halved strawberries on top of the filling, cut side up, for a stunning presentation. Drizzle with lemon juice for added freshness.

Step 8: Chill
Cover the pie and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or until set. This step lets the flavors meld together beautifully. Also makes it a wonderful make-ahead dessert!

Recipe Variations

If you love getting creative in the kitchen, here are some fun twists on this Fresh Strawberry Pie:

  1. Balsamic Glaze Drizzle: Add a drizzle of balsamic reduction over the strawberries for a sweet-and-savory contrast.

  2. Minty Freshness: Toss some chopped fresh mint into the filling for a refreshing twist.

  3. Nut-Free Version: Swap the pecans for more pretzels if you want to keep it nut-free and crunchy.

  4. Chocolate Drizzle: Melt some dark chocolate and drizzle it over the finished pie for a decadent touch.

  5. Vegan Option: Use vegan cream cheese and coconut whipped cream to make this pie entirely plant-based.

FAQs and Troubleshooting

1. My crust crumbled when I tried to slice it. What happened?
Make sure to mix the crust ingredients thoroughly, and press it firmly into the pie pan. A little chill time helps it hold together, too!

2. Can I make this pie in advance?
Absolutely! It keeps beautifully in the fridge for a few days. Just wait to add any toppings until you’re ready to serve for a vibrant finish.

3. What if I can’t find fresh strawberries?
You can use frozen strawberries, but make sure to thaw and drain them well before using, as they can release water.

4. Can I use a store-bought crust?
Of course! A store-bought crust can save time; just skip the baking step and move on to the filling!
